My dharma hero, Patrul Rinpoche, signs his songs with “the crazy speech of a fool in the marketplace”. I love markets, I love being in them: I used to photograph fish and vegetables, the buyers and the sellers. Now I listen more: markets are places of song, of many languages coming together, the melody of trading, of goods changing hands.
